Vertical text odddity

Hi,

I'm trying to add a label that shows the text vertically and right
aligned. It's working fine when the label is horizontal, but when
vertical, the text disappears. The labels are ok when designing the
same forms on my work pc, but do as mentioned at home. I've got a
feeling something simple is amiss, and any suggestions are welcome.

Regards,

Peter :'(
Jul 31 '06 #1
1 1383
To determine the cause of this issue try the following one at a time:

Double check all of the relevant property settings of your Lable control at
home and work. Just make sure you didn't change anything by accident(ie
Margin props).

Ensure you are using the same font at home and work.

Change the Printer Driver resolution setting(quality ) to match that of your
work printer.

Change your Video Card Resolution setting to match that of your work
computer.

Change the Windows Font Size setting of the home computer to math the work
computer.
